11 Modern concepts for building cars in the automotive sector Current productive model Modular concept : Cockpit, Front end, Suspensions, Seats, Safeties, Wirings, Headliners, Exhaust, Fuel tanks, Door trims, Wheels & tires, Bumpers, etc. OEMs externalize the production of components / modules OEMs apply Build-to-Order (B2O) models to reduce stock costs Today, one car has between different components with 800 direct suppliers. The top 50 global suppliers have an amount near 48% of the total car sales. Textbox Supplier s Headline challenges Increased supplier role in design and manufacturing. Increased pressure in suppliers to support the supply chain. The Supplier is accountable for each minute downtime due to late/bad/missed delivery. 11

12 Modern concepts for building cars in the automotive sector Strategy The way to go Suppliers need reliable processes to produce goods with PULL concept: Build-to-Order (B2O) with Synchronized delivery Traceability throughout the complete Supply Chain Assembly/Production on demand (no security stock) Textbox IT System s Headline challenges Dedicated systems no dependence on other IT systems Specialized systems optimized for the supplier s processes Reliable systems no downtimes; continuous 24x7 availability 12

36 gimm - PROCS Functional components PROCS: Production Control System is a MES system Ensures correct selection of components by the operator (pokayoke) Parameterizes and interacts with PLC and PickToLight systems Acquires and stores traceability data: Part numbers, serial/batch numbers, working parameters and production history for every single component, Handles raw material, production, rework and packing stations Allows defining the production processes from a single station to a complete plant Complete flexibility to configure each station depending on the part to produce. Physical Stations define working sites and devices, and are not tied to a specific functionality. Logical Stations defining atomic operations not tied to specific work sites. Production lines are defined by linking a Logical Station to Physical Stations. Automatic and dynamic self-reconfiguration of stations based on the reference to produce. Ability to produce several parts in the same line without reconfiguring the stations. Ability to perform the same operation in several physical stations. (injection) Ability to perform the many operations in the same physical station. (rework) 36

37 gimm - PROCS Functional components A Production Line is prepared in the following way: Production Run definition consists in: Defining the parts to produce Defining the component parts Defining the logical order in which they are assembled and the physical station where the assembly is performed Defining external data to use in Logical Stations (batch data) Defining parameters to apply to / get from physical devices Defining the label formats. Additional configuration is possible for: Rework operations, Scrap management, User (role) administration, Supplier and batch information. 37

38 gimm - PROCS PROCS Manager Interface Provides a graphical manager to parameterize and interact with the PROCS Definition of a hardware configuration: 38

39 gimm - PROCS Main characteristics On-line configurable system - Configuration is stored in the database The system can be configured on-line, without stopping the system nor the production process. This allows: Adding / changing / removing stations Changing existing processes Defining processes for new parts (Changes will take effect immediately after they are defined) Secure and reliable system All production steps are stored in the database Logical Stations define single atomic steps in the production process. Logical operations are stored in the database allowing to resume an operation at the same point after a complete system failure (i.e. power failures). All production steps are kept as historical records to ensure complete traceability of all processes down to the single physical process, along with the data associated to it. 39

45 gimm STOCS Features Warehouse management Optimized data entry using keyboard / barcode scanner in all operations Use of customizable barcode prefixes to validate data readings Avoid relabelling of packages in warehouse processes Possibility to use supplier s label in the warehouse No need to label at reception Possibility to define customer-specific warehouse labels Online operations via PDT No need to display variable data on the label On-line PDT operations in most warehouse processes Real-time control of the quantity and state of the stock Real-time location of the stock by using mobile locations for PDTs 45

46 gimm STOCS Features Incoming goods receiving Incoming transit management Acknowledge and validation of incoming transports prior to reception Manual entry or via Advanced Shipping Notes from the suppliers Automatic reception of incoming transports Reception of single bins, mono-reference pallets, multi-reference pallets Quantity validation configurable excess per Supplier / Part number / Bin Validation against Purchase Orders Automatic location of bins in the warehouse Quality inspections / Random counts on incoming goods 46

47 Receiving Shipping Docks gimm STOCS Features Location management (I) Multi-plant & Multi-warehouse layout Zone Functional area within a Warehouse Location Single place where stock may be located Warehouse 1 Plant Warehouse Warehouse 2 Zone Zone Quality Location Location Location Locaton Location Location Location Location Location Location Store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Zone Zone Returns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location Location 47

48 gimm STOCS Features Location management (II) Manual location assignment Automatic assignment of available locations: Chaotic / semi-chaotic / fixed locations Mono-reference / Multi-reference locations Customizable Location policies based on one or more of: Customer Part Number Bin Supplier Material turnover (HR MR LR) Current target location occupation and physical limits (max. weight and volume) Immediate location / Internal Transits: Target location is allocated without releasing current location. Explicit confirmation is required to execute the change and release the origin location. 48

49 gimm STOCS Features Location management (III) Mobile Zones available to track the stock in transit within the warehouse Support for milk-run operations within the warehouse (collect-delivery many items) Automatic relocation orders based on Availability of space in target areas Replenishment levels of stock in target areas 49

50 gimm STOCS Warehouse management Warehouse operations Grouping operations (single container / multilevel grouping) Downsizing / Picking (single item / complete box) Manual location changes (immediate / scheduled transits) Inventories Packing operations Stock states Quality states Stock may be unavailable due to quality reasons Logistic states Stock may be unavailable due to logistic reasons Allocation Stock may be reserved for specific uses (production, delivery, ) All operations are allowed only on selected stock states (configurable) 50

51 gimm STOCS Allocation for production or delivery Automatic stock allocation based on standard / customizable rules: FIFO or Modified FIFO (only for allowed stock states) FILO FEFO Allocation algorithm may be fully configured based on scripted code Stock allocation is done at the single item level Automatic stock reserve / blocking based on Allocation for production / delivery Locating in specific Zones (Quality, shipping, ) 51

52 gimm STOCS Shipping and Transport management Packages loaded in a transport are still stock in the warehouse Shipping transports are linked to locations in the shipping area Loading docks are considered locations in the warehouse Optimized loading of packages in a transport Single package loading / unloading Complete delivery note loading / unloading Shipped transports may be traced via Passing-Points Shipped stock may be fully traced (may require external information from carriers) 52

53 gimm STOCS Orders Management Basic material needs management based on customers demand and existing stock Issue orders to suppliers based on Coverage levels (absolute stock or stock turnover) Current available stock Current demand 53

54 gimm STOCS Stock traceability Internal traceability Stock transactions for all operations that change the total stock Operation audits for all operations that handle stock External traceability Keeping all original production data at the single item level (Supplier s delivery note, Production Batch, Container Serial Number, etc.) 54
